4.2 JavaScript语法

news/2024/9/25 22:33:41/

4.2.1 JavaScript大小写

       在JavaScript中大小写是严格区分的,无论是变量、函数名称、运算符和其他语法都必须严格按照要求的大小写进行声明和使用。例如变量hello与变量HELLO会被认为是完全不同的内容。

4.2.2 JavaScript分号

       很多编程语言(例如CJavaPerl等)都要求每句代码结尾要使用分号(;)表示结束。而JavaScript的语法规则对此比较宽松,如果一行代码结尾没有分号也是可以被正确执行的。

4.2.3 JavaScript注释

       为了提高程序代码的可读性,JavaScript允许在代码中添加注释。注释仅用于对代码进行辅助提示,不会被浏览器执行。JavaScript有两种注释方式:单行注释和多行注释。

单行注释用双斜杠(//)开头,可以自成一行也可以写在JavaScript代码的后面。例如:

javascript">// 该提示语句自成一行
alert("Hello JavaScript!"); 
或
alert("Hello JavaScript!"); // 该提示语句写在JavaScript代码后面

多行注释使用/*开头,以*/结尾,在这两个符号之间的所有内容都会被认为是注释内容,均不会被浏览器所执行。例如: 

javascript">/*
这是一个多行注释在首尾符号之间的所有内容都被认为是注释均不会被浏览器执行
*/
alert("Hello JavaScript!"); 

利用注释内容不会被执行的特点,在调试JavaScript代码时如果希望暂停某一句或几句代码的执行,可使用单行或多行注释符号将需要禁用的代码做成注释。例如: 

javascript">//alert("Hello JavaScript1");
//alert("Hello JavaScript2"); 
alert("Hello JavaScript3");

此时第一、二行的JavaScript代码由于最前面添加了单行注释符号,因此不会被执行。当调试完成后去掉注释符号,代码即可恢复运行。 

4.2.4 JavaScript代码块

      和Java语言类似,JavaScript语言也使用一对大括号标识需要被执行的多行代码。

例如:

javascript">var x = 9;
if(x<10){
x = 10;
alert(x);
}

上述代码在if条件成立时,会执行大括号里面的所有代码。 


http://www.ppmy.cn/news/1452007.html

相关文章

Python之字符串,列表,元组,字典之间的转换写法

# 转换函数# 元组与列表之间的转换# 把元组转换成列表 # list() lis1 list(tuple1) print(lis1) # [成龙, 小玉, 老爹, 特鲁, 瓦龙, 布莱特, 圣主]# 把列表转换成元组 # tuple() tup1 tuple(lis1) print(tup1) # (成龙, 小玉, 老爹, 特鲁, 瓦龙, 布莱特, 圣主)# 字符串与列表…

Android 学习 鸿蒙HarmonyOS 4.0 第五章(TS中的循环语句)

PS&#xff1a;在有关TS的博客中呢&#xff0c;我想声明一点&#xff0c;如果是零基础没有开发经验的小伙伴&#xff0c;直接学鸿蒙会有些吃力&#xff0c;可以先学一下TS&#xff0c;比较好入手一些&#xff0c;鸿蒙主推的开发语音是ArkTS&#xff0c;是TS的超集&#xff0c;先…

SpringBoot 基础简介

目录 1. SpringBoot 概述 1.1. 为什么会有springboot 1.1.1. 传统Spring 的两个缺点 1.1.2. Springboot 功能 2. SpringBoot 快速搭建 2.1. 创建Maven项目​编辑​编辑​编辑 2.2. 导入SpringBoot起步依赖 2.3. 定义controller 2.4. 添加引导类 2.5. 启动访问 3. Sprin…

JavaScript基础(一)

JS介绍 javascript是一种运行在客户端&#xff08;浏览器&#xff09;的编程语言&#xff0c;可以用来创建动态更新的内容&#xff0c;控制多媒体&#xff0c;制作图像动画等交互效果。 js可以写在html内部也可以写一个js文件再用script的src引进html文件中 内部&#xff1a;…

Typescript语法

常量声明 let用于声明变量&#xff0c;而const用于声明常量。两者的区别是变量在赋值后可以修改&#xff0c;而常量在赋值后便不能修改。 const b:number 200; 类型判断 如果一个变量或常量的声明包含了初始值&#xff0c;TS便可以根据初始值进行类型判断&#xff0c;此时…

富格林:利用曝光技巧戒备欺诈

富格林悉知&#xff0c;现在越来越多的黄金投资中开始选择现货黄金作为自己最主要的黄金投资方式。虽然就目前来说现货黄金是比较妥当的投资品种&#xff0c;但是也不乏会存在一定的欺诈套路。那么我们该如何戒备欺诈套路呢&#xff1f;其实我们可以利用一些曝光的技巧来加以防…

ThreeJS:常见几何体与基础材质入门

在前文《ThreeJS:Geometry与顶点|索引|面》中&#xff0c;我们了解了与Geometry几何体相关的基础概念&#xff0c;也尝试了如何通过BufferGeometry自定义几何体。 常见Geometry几何体 ThreeJS内部也提供了诸多封装好的几何体&#xff0c;常见的Geometry几何体如下图所示&#…

搭建MongoDB副本集

文章目录 一、什么是MongoDB的副本集二、副本集的架构三、副本集的成员四、部署副本集1、节点划分2、安装MongoDB2.1、下载解压安装包 3、创建主节点3.1、创建存储数据和日志的目录3.2、新建配置文件3.3、启动节点服务 4、创建副本节点4.1、创建存储数据和日志的目录4.2、新建配…